You and Me

Play trailer Poster for You and Me 1938 1h 30m Comedy Drama Play Trailer Watchlist
Watchlist Tomatometer Popcornmeter
86% Tomatometer 7 Reviews 57% Popcornmeter 100+ Ratings
An ex-convict (George Raft) marries a department-store co-worker (Sylvia Sidney), unaware she's on parole.

Movie Info

Synopsis An ex-convict (George Raft) marries a department-store co-worker (Sylvia Sidney), unaware she's on parole.
Director
Fritz Lang
Producer
Fritz Lang
Screenwriter
Norman Krasna, Jack Moffitt, Virginia Van Upp
Production Co
Paramount Pictures
Genre
Comedy, Drama
Original Language
English
Release Date (DVD)
Mar 11, 2015
Runtime
1h 30m
Sound Mix
Mono
Aspect Ratio
35mm
